Background Information

DTX3, also named as Deltex3 or RING finger protein 154, is 347 amino acid protein, which contains one RING-type zinc finger and belongs to the Deltex family. DTX3 is a regulator of Notch signaling, which is involved in cell-cell communications that regulates a broad spectrum of cell-fate determinations.
